What is nuvation energy high-voltage BMS?
The Nuvation Energy High-Voltage BMS is a utility-grade battery management system for commercial, industrial and grid-attached energy storage systems.
What is a high voltage BMS?
Nuvation Energy’s High-Voltage BMS provides cell- and stack-level control for battery stacks up to 1500 V DC. One Stack Switchgear unit manages each stack and connects it to the DC bus of the energy storage system.

What is a high-voltage DC source?
A high-voltage DC source provides 1500V to simulate a rack. To verify the current accuracy of the current-sensing circuit, 1500μV (10mA across the 150μΩ shunt) is applied. What is a high-precision voltage source?
A high-precision voltage source provides eleven voltage test points from –75mV to 75mV to simulate shunt current range from –500A to 500A in a 150μΩ shunt. To verify the current resolution of the current sensing circuit, 1500μV (10A across the 150μΩ shunt) is applied. Table 3-11 shows the current sensing accuracy data measured with BQ79731 CSADC1.
